Open Faced Crab Melt Sandwich Recipe

The open-faced crab melt sandwich is a delectable creation that celebrates the sweet, delicate flavour of fresh crab meat, complemented by rich cheese and zesty toppings. This dish not only makes for an inviting lunch but also serves as a sophisticated starter for dinner parties. Whether you’re using leftover crab or fresh crab meat, this sandwich is perfect for showcasing the fantastic seafood in British cuisine.

Ingredients

For the Crab Mixture:

  • 200g fresh crab meat (or tinned crab, drained)
  • 50g cream cheese (softened)
  • 1 tablespoon mayonnaise
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• Zest of half a lemon
  • 1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on fresh dill (chopped, or 1 teaspoon dried dill)
  •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ste

For the Sandwich:

  • 4 slices of sourdough bread (or your choice of hearty bread)
  • 100g mature Cheddar cheese (grated)
  • 1 tablespoon butter (for toasting)
  • Fresh parsley (for garnish, optional)

Method

Step 1: Prepare the Crab Mixture

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ine the fresh crab meat, softened cream cheese, and mayonnaise. Gently fold together to maintain the integrity of the crab.
  2. Add the Dijon mustard, lemon zest, lemon juice, and dill. Season with sal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ste. Mix until well combined, but be careful not to break up the crab meat too much.

Step 2: Toast the Bread

  1. Preheat your grill to a medium-high setting.
  2. Lightly butter one side of each slice of bread. This will create a beautiful golden crust when toasted.
  3. Place the slices butter-side down on a baking tray and place them under the grill for a few minutes, or until they are golden and crispy. Keep an eye on them to prevent burning.

Step 3: Assemble the Sandwich

  1. Once the bread is toasted, remove it from the grill.
  2. Divide the crab mixture evenly across the toasted slices, spreading it generously.
  3. Top each serving with a generous handful of grated mature Cheddar cheese.

Step 4: Melt the Cheese

  1. Return the topped slices to the grill and cook until the cheese is bubbling and golden, approximately 3 to 5 minutes. Again, keep a close watch to ensure the cheese doesn’t burn.

Step 5: Serve

  1. Once the cheese has melted to your liking, remove from the grill and allow to cool for a minute.
  2. Garnish with fresh parsley, if desired, and serve immediately with a wedge of lemon on the side for an extra zing.

Tips

  • For added flavour, consider incorporating finely chopped spring onions or shallots into the crab mixture.
  • Swap the Cheddar for other cheeses like Gruyère or a smoked cheese to bring a different taste to your melt.
  • Serve with a light salad or crisps for a complete meal.
